OLD | NEW |
| (Empty) |
1 <html> | |
2 <head> | |
3 <script type="text/javascript" src="../../http/tests/inspector-protocol/resource
s/inspector-protocol-test.js"></script> | |
4 <script> | |
5 | |
6 function test() | |
7 { | |
8 var nodeInfo = {}; | |
9 InspectorTest.eventHandler["DOM.setChildNodes"] = setChildNodes; | |
10 InspectorTest.eventHandler["Overlay.inspectNodeRequested"] = inspectNodeRequ
ested; | |
11 InspectorTest.sendCommand("DOM.enable", {}); | |
12 InspectorTest.sendCommand("Overlay.enable", {}); | |
13 InspectorTest.sendCommand("Overlay.setInspectMode", { "mode": "searchForNode
", highlightConfig: {} }, onSetModeEnabled); | |
14 | |
15 function onSetModeEnabled(message) | |
16 { | |
17 if (message.error) { | |
18 InspectorTest.log(message.error.message); | |
19 InspectorTest.completeTest(); | |
20 return; | |
21 } | |
22 | |
23 InspectorTest.sendCommand("Input.dispatchMouseEvent", { "type": "mouseMo
ved", "button": "left", "clickCount": 1, "x": 150, "y": 150 }); | |
24 InspectorTest.sendCommand("Input.dispatchMouseEvent", { "type": "mousePr
essed", "button": "left", "clickCount": 1, "x": 150, "y": 150 }); | |
25 InspectorTest.sendCommand("Input.dispatchMouseEvent", { "type": "mouseRe
leased", "button": "left", "clickCount": 1, "x": 150, "y": 150 }); | |
26 } | |
27 | |
28 function setChildNodes(message) | |
29 { | |
30 var nodes = message.params.nodes; | |
31 for (var i = 0; i < nodes.length; ++i) { | |
32 nodeInfo[nodes[i].nodeId] = nodes[i]; | |
33 delete nodes[i].nodeId; | |
34 } | |
35 } | |
36 | |
37 function inspectNodeRequested(message) | |
38 { | |
39 InspectorTest.sendCommand("DOM.pushNodesByBackendIdsToFrontend", { "back
endNodeIds": [ message.params.backendNodeId ] }, onNodeResolved); | |
40 } | |
41 | |
42 function onNodeResolved(message) | |
43 { | |
44 InspectorTest.log("DOM.inspectNodeRequested: " + nodeInfo[message.result
.nodeIds[0]].localName); | |
45 InspectorTest.completeTest(); | |
46 } | |
47 } | |
48 | |
49 </script> | |
50 </head> | |
51 <body onload="runTest()"> | |
52 <div style="position:absolute;top:100;left:100;width:100;height:100;background:b
lack"></div> | |
53 </body> | |
54 </html> | |
OLD | NEW |